Real-World Applications of Advanced Generative AI in Occupational Health
Advanced Generative AI has numerous real-world applications in occupational health, from predictive analytics to personalized medicine. One of the most significant benefits of Advanced Generative AI is its ability to analyze large datasets and identify patterns that may not be apparent to human analysts. This can help occupational health professionals to identify potential workplace hazards, develop more effective safety protocols, and create personalized health plans for employees.
For example, Advanced Generative AI can be used to analyze data from wearable devices, such as fitness trackers or smartwatches, to monitor employee health and well-being in real-time. This can help to identify early warning signs of illness or injury, allowing for prompt intervention and reducing the risk of long-term damage. Advanced Generative AI can also be used to develop personalized health plans for employees, taking into account their individual health needs and risk factors.

Common Mistakes to Avoid in Advanced Generative AI for Occupational Health
There are several common mistakes to avoid when working with Advanced Generative AI in occupational health. Here are some tips to help you avoid these mistakes:
- Make sure to validate your models, using techniques such as cross-validation or bootstrapping.
- Avoid overfitting, by using techniques such as regularization or early stopping.
- Focus on developing a strong understanding of the underlying data, using tools such as data visualization or exploratory data analysis.
